A Professional Certificate in Packaging for Meat and Poultry equips professionals with the essential knowledge and skills for success in this critical industry sector. The program focuses on best practices for extending shelf life, maintaining product integrity, and ensuring food safety throughout the supply chain.
Learning outcomes typically include a comprehensive understanding of packaging materials, including modified atmosphere packaging (MAP), vacuum packaging, and various films. Students gain proficiency in designing effective packaging solutions that meet regulatory requirements, optimize product presentation, and minimize waste. This certificate often integrates food safety regulations and quality control principles crucial for meat and poultry processing.
The duration of a Professional Certificate in Packaging for Meat and Poultry varies depending on the institution, but it generally ranges from a few weeks to several months of intensive study. Some programs offer flexible online learning options for working professionals.
This professional certification holds significant industry relevance, preparing graduates for roles in packaging design, quality assurance, and supply chain management within the meat and poultry industry. Graduates are equipped to contribute to innovative packaging solutions, enhancing product quality, and addressing sustainability concerns within the food processing and distribution sectors. Many large food companies actively seek candidates possessing this specialized expertise.
The program often incorporates practical components, such as hands-on training in packaging machinery and processes. This practical application of knowledge is paramount to successful employment in this highly technical area. Graduates will possess an invaluable understanding of packaging technologies and material science principles related to meat and poultry products.
